Warmer, Greener Living

Providing warm, safe and affordable homes for our customers is a key part of our sustainability journey. Warmer, Greener Living is our programme to improve the energy efficiency of our homes.

 Improvement measures include cavity wall insulation, external wall insulation and solar PV panels. This scheme is supporting our drive to ensure all of our homes are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) C by 2030.

Building new energy efficient homes

We're committed to building much-needed new affordable homes across the region. We're working with housebuilders to make sure that all our new homes are fit for the future and designed to be highly energy efficient (including to Passivhaus standard). Our new developments will include a range of 'greener' features, including air source heat pumps and solar panels.

Home Energy Advice Team

Our approach to sustainability and warmer, greener living for our customers is not just about the bricks and mortar. The Home Energy Advice Team is here to help our customers save money on their home energy bills. Our advisors have been trained on all matters relating to energy use and energy billing. They can also advise customers on how to maximise their income.

SHIFT Logo

SHIFT Bronze accreditation

SHIFT is the sustainability standard for the housing sector. Following our very first SHIFT assessment, we were pleased to receive the bronze award. We're now using the recommendations from the report to develop plans that will further improve our performance.
